Daily Forex Technical Report - EUR/JPY Momentum Continues, German Ifo Watched by ActionForex.com

USD/CHF's rebound from 1.2309 was limited at 1.2436 and retreated sharply since then. However, similar to EUR/USD, as downside is still contained by 1.2371 minor support, upside risk remains and another rise to above 1.2436 cannot be ruled out.

Friday Notes - We do have to talk about it! by HVB Group

The situation assessment should have fallen further in February following the tangible decline directly after the VAT hike. The downtrend should continue in the coming months. The still robust parameters suggest that the expectations component will remain strong. Overall, the business climate should decline further.

French Jan household consumption up 1.2 pct from Dec amid expectations of drop by AFX News

French household consumption of manufactured goods in January unexpectedly rose strongly from December, confounding economists' predictions of a slight drop, statistics office Insee reported. The month-on-month rise in January was, against expectations of a decline of 0.1 pct.
